a. User Defined (

through

) SuperSet Codes are initially read

from the tablet when the Advanced Configuration screen opens. This is to
prevent loss of custom settings. Selecting Read Current Settings from the
Options menu will:

i. Read the Power-Up settings and User Defined SuperSet Codes from

the tablet.

ii. Overwrite all Custom Settings not yet saved to the tablet.

b. Restore Factory Settings from the Options menu will prompt for:

i. Power-Up settings reset to factory default and set current.

ii. User Defined SuperSet Codes cleared and reset to factory default.

7. After making your selections, choose one of the following from the File menu at the

top of the screen.

a. Save Temporary Settings will configure the tablet as shown until the tablet

is powered off, reset or another SuperSet Code is selected.

i. After saving temporary settings, select File/Exit to test with other

applications. This will leave the tablet configured to the temporary
settings selected and close the Serial Port, enabling other applications
to communicate with the tablet.

b. Save Power-Up Settings will configure the tablet as shown. Every time the

tablet is powered off and back on or reset, it will restore these settings.

c. Save Custom Settings will reconfigure all nine of the tablet’s User Defined

SuperSet Codes to the settings specified in the corresponding SuperSet Code
dropdown list.

i. You can click on the SuperSet Menu buttons on the tablet using the

tablet’s cursor to activate these configurations:

plus

through

.

8. When you have finished, select Exit or Close from the File menu.

a. Exit will close the Tablet Configuration Utilities.
b. Close will exit the Advanced Configuration Screen and return to the Tablet

Configuration Utilities window.
